php警告信息
发布时间: 2023-12-12 14:35:18
❶ php Notice: Undefined offset: 1 警告/错误,代码如下:
你这个是没定义慎卜高变量的错误,这个不用在意,你可以在PHP文件头上加:
error_reporting( E_ALL&~E_NOTICE );
一宽尺般这样就OK,我们只要在乎弊嫌除NOTICE级别外的其它错误就行了。NOTICE级别可以不用看
❷ PHP如何去除未定义变量的警告啊
打开php/php.ini文件
修改第一行代码为第二行
error_reporting = E_ALL & ~E_NOTICE & ~E_DEPRECATED
error_reporting = E_ALL & ~E_NOTICE & ~E_DEPRECATED & ~E_WARNING
其中
& ~E_WARNING 为警告提示
& ~E_DEPRECATED 为声明不赞成提示 (当上一版本中的方法出现在在本版本中。)
❸ 如何有效的屏蔽掉PHP警告和错误提示
1.没有权限修改php.ini:在脚本中写入以下代码动态的配置php.ini
ini_set("display_errors","Off");2.如果想一劳永逸每个脚本调试的时候都不想在脚本中配置则在php.ini文件中将
error_reporting(E_ALL^E_NOTICE^E_WARNING);
display_errors=On/*修改成*/display_errors=Off
log_errors=off/*修改成*/log_errors=on
error_log=filename/*修改成*/error_log='错误日志路径'
此外注意错误日志文件的权限,www要有写和执行权限。
3.但是有时你知道脚本中有个别部分的代码有可能变量会 不存在 为空 的因素,可以使用楼下的方法 在这些代码前加上错误抑制符@
热点内容